| IModuleInterface
|
Module |
|
Header |
/Engine/Source/Editor/Sequencer/Public/ISequencerModule.h |
Include |
#include "ISequencerModule.h" |
class ISequencerModule : public IModuleInterface
Interface for the Sequencer module.
Name | Description | |
---|---|---|
|
~ISequencerModule() |
Name | Description | ||
---|---|---|---|
|
CanAnimateProperty ( |
Check whether the specified property type can be animated by sequeuncer |
|
|
TSharedRef< ... |
CreateSequencer ( |
Create a new instance of a standalone sequencer that can be added to other UIs. |
|
ISequencerCh... |
FindChannelEditorInterface ( |
Find a sequencer channel for the specified channel type name |
|
FMovieSceneS... |
FindSequenceEditor ( |
Find a sequence editor for the specified sequence class |
|
TSharedPtr< ... |
GetAddTrackMenuExtensibilityManager() |
Get the extensibility manager for menus. |
|
TSharedPtr< ... |
GetObjectBindingContextMenuExtensibilityManager() |
Get the extensibility manager for menus. |
|
TSharedPtr< ... |
GetSequencerCustomizationManager() |
Get the sequencer customization manager, which handles editor customizations applied based on the currently focused sequence type and other dynamic criteria. |
|
ECurveEditor... |
GetSequencerSelectionFilterType() |
Retrieve the unique identifer for the sequencer selection curve editor filter (of type FSequencerSelectionCurveFilter) |
|
TSharedPtr< ... |
GetToolBarExtensibilityManager() |
Get the extensibility manager for toolbars. |
|
RegisterChannelInterface() |
Register a sequencer channel type using a default channel interface. |
|
|
RegisterChannelInterface |
Register a sequencer channel type using the specified interface. |
|
|
FDelegateHan... |
RegisterEditorObjectBinding ( |
Registers a delegate that will create editor UI for an object binding in sequencer. |
|
FDelegateHan... |
RegisterOnPreSequencerInit ( |
Registers a delegate that will be called just before a sequencer is initialized |
|
FDelegateHan... |
RegisterOnSequencerCreated ( |
Registers a delegate that will be called when a sequencer is created |
|
RegisterPropertyAnimator ( |
Register that the specified property type can be animated in sequencer |
|
|
FDelegateHan... |
RegisterPropertyTrackEditor() |
Helper template for registering property track editors |
|
FDelegateHan... |
RegisterSequenceEditor ( |
Register a sequence editor for the specified type of sequence. |
|
FDelegateHan... |
RegisterTrackEditor ( |
Registers a delegate that will create an editor for a track in each sequencer. |
|
UnRegisterEditorObjectBinding ( |
Unregisters a previously registered delegate for creating editor UI for an object binding in sequencer. |
|
|
UnregisterOnPreSequencerInit ( |
Unregisters a previously registered delegate called just before a sequencer is initialized |
|
|
UnregisterOnSequencerCreated ( |
Unregisters a previously registered delegate called when a sequencer is created |
|
|
UnRegisterPropertyAnimator ( |
Unregister that the specified property type can be animated in sequencer |
|
|
UnregisterSequenceEditor ( |
Unregister a sequence editor for the specified type of sequence. |
|
|
UnRegisterTrackEditor ( |
Unregisters a previously registered delegate for creating a track editor |